Girard-Perregaux celebrates the art of cinema
with a special edition of the Hawk Collection:
the Chrono Hawk Hollywoodland. this
special timepiece highlights once again
Girard-Perregaux’s passion for the cinema, and
its engagement to celebrate movies.
The all-new Chrono Hawk Hollywoodland takes centre stage clad in gleaming gold and black ceramic case and bezel — a material whose very existence is emblematic of the progression of time and science. the watchmakers pay playful homage to Hollywood with a keen eye toward the materials they used with alternating matte and gloss finishes accentuating the relief carving of the case.
The dial works mightily to increase the depth of field. Luminescent keys (all the better to see in a dark cinema, if you must), a worked flange, counters and strikes carved in relief fit together, inspired by the shape of the bridge.
The chronograph functions are traditional but its performance is pervasive, thanks to the mechanical, self-winding GP03300 manufactured calibre, whose visible oscillating weight by the sapphire recalls the Brand’s identity codes.
The all-new Chrono Hawk Hollywoodland, of course, was designed in tribute to Hollywood: a dream of a watch paying fealty to the industry that makes dreams spring vividly to life.
This timepiece also highlights the Brand’s commitment to celebrate movies. in 2012, Girard-Perregaux announced it would be the Exclusive timekeeper and a Founding Supporter of the new Academy Museum of Motion Pictures, to be located in Los Angeles.

TECHNICAL SPECIFICATIONS
Case in ceramic
Bezel: pink gold
Diameter: 44.00 mm
Crystal: anti-reflective sapphire
Case-back: sapphire glass, secured by six screws Water resistance: 100 meters (10AtM)
Girard-Perregaux movement GP03300-0073
Mechanical, self-winding movement Diameter: 29.30 mm (13 ’’’) Frequency: 28,800 Vib/h - (4 Hz) Power reserve: minimum 46 hours Jewels: 61
Functions: hour, minute, small second, chronograph, date
Technological rubber base coated with black alligator
Folding buckle in PVD titanium with ceramic cover Case in ceramic
